Judicial Lien
is a legal claim against a debtor's property granted by a court judgment, securing the payment of a judgment debt.
Legal Action
is the process of taking a dispute to a law court for resolution, often involving lawsuits or litigation.
Writ Of Execution
A court order granting a creditor the right to seize assets of a debtor to satisfy a judgment.
Non-exempt Property
Assets that can be seized in bankruptcy proceedings because they are not protected by exemption laws, possibly being sold off to pay creditors.
